Ticket #2907 — Signature check fails on report builder export

Support: customers exporting from the Tallyvane report builder see a signature verification error after the sorting-stability patch. The patch changed row ordering in grouped exports, which altered the serialized payload, so exports signed before the patch now fail verification against cached manifests. Advise customers to regenerate reports; old exports cannot be re-verified. Fresh exports are signed with the key below.

signing key of fadug-haweg = bky19_x2JJNa4RuE34mQa9TgK

### Step 2: Swap over to the new resize CLI

We're retiring the old `thumbler` script in favor of the `picaxe` CLI for batch image resizing. It's faster, handles WebP properly, and won't choke on filenames with spaces. Uninstall the old script first so cron jobs don't race each other, then run a dry pass on a small folder.

Once that looks good, drop in the config below.

deployment values, bahop-fahag:
[silok]
host = silok.lumictech.test
user = silok_svc
database = silok_prod

Subject: DR drill Thursday — timezone exports

Hey — quick heads-up for your review. Thursday's disaster-recovery drill for Lanternfold will replay report exports against the standby region, specifically checking that UTC offsets survive the failover (last drill they didn't). You'll need to unlock the drill credentials bundle to observe. For that, use the passphrase noted just below.

strongbox words: druvan-lamys-eliius-jorax-istox-soreth-ulays-gilix-ralix-oliiel-norwyn-casvan-praius

## Deployment: Log compaction

For the eng sync: Brimholt Queue now runs log compaction on all production brokers. Compaction retains the latest record per key, reducing disk usage on long-lived topics considerably. Note that consumers relying on full history must opt out per topic before rollout. Deployments should apply the following compaction configuration to each broker.

service settings:
KELIX_PIN=8539
KELIX_TENANT=norir
KELIX_METRICS_HOST=metrics.kelix.lumicsys.example
KELIX_SEAL=seal_786023af
KELIX_STANDBY_TEAM=druath